This European Standard provides guidance to help installers, cabling designers and end users to understand the characteristics of electric cables with a rated voltage not exceeding 450/750 V (U0/U) or equivalent d.c. voltages, so that the cable can be selected, installed and operated in a safe way. It is applicable to those cable types that are specified in EN 50525 (all parts).
